Gridlock opened his notebook and stared at the blank page. He needed to learn the basics before touching real engines. His claws traced over the carburetor from yesterday. He knew it needed fixing, but he didn't know how yet. He flipped through a torn manual he'd found under the workbench. The pages showed diagrams of fuel systems and spark plugs. His eyes narrowed as he studied each drawing. This was different from breaking things apart. This required understanding what each piece did and why it mattered. He grabbed a pencil and started copying the diagrams into his notebook. His hand moved slowly, carefully marking each line. For the first time, he wasn't rushing to see what would happen if he yanked something loose. He was learning the right way. But the manual only showed him pictures. He needed someone to teach him what the parts actually did. His ears twitched as he remembered seeing an old repair shop down the road. The sign said Riddley's Repair. Gridlock tucked his notebook under his arm and headed out. The shop smelled like oil and old metal when he stepped inside. A dusty 1950s car sat on a lift in the center. Tools covered every surface of the cluttered workbench. His yellow eyes went wide. This place had everything he needed. An older gremlin looked up from the engine bay. Gridlock held up his notebook. He asked if he could watch and learn. The mechanic nodded toward the workbench. Gridlock set down his things and paid attention to every wrench turn and every connection test. Today he would learn from someone who knew how engines really worked. The mechanic pointed to a compressor outside near the garage door. The vintage machine looked like it came from the 1950s, covered in dusty metal with a sturdy frame. He showed Gridlock how to connect the air hose and adjust the pressure gauge. The compressor coughed to life with a rattling hum. Air hissed through the line as the mechanic demonstrated how to use it on tire work. Gridlock watched the tire inflate steadily and evenly. No yanking, no forcing, just patience and the right tool for the job. The mechanic let him try next. Gridlock gripped the air chuck and pressed it against the valve stem. The tire filled with a satisfying whoosh. His troublemaking fingers wanted to crank the pressure higher just to see what would happen. But he kept the gauge steady. He was here to learn control, not cause chaos. When the tire reached the right pressure, he pulled the chuck away clean. The mechanic nodded approval. Gridlock grinned. He was finally learning how real mechanics worked.
